Payments are the transfer of money between two parties in exchange for goods, services, or to settle obligations. They can be made through various online and offline methods like cash, cards, bank transfers, mobile wallets, or digital currencies. Payments are foundational to the fintech industry. They represent the most frequent and essential financial interaction between individuals, businesses, and institutions. In fintech, innovations in payments focus on making transactions faster, affordable, more secure, and inclusive. These money transfers are often the entry point for broader digital financial services, such as lending, insurance, or investment, and play a key role in driving financial inclusion and global commerce.
